Fraser Island dingo incident update

Fraser Island Dingo Update

Please attribute to a Department of Environment and Science (DES) spokesperson:

QPWS rangers on K'gari (Fraser Island) have captured the second dingo identified in the attack on three people on Thursday evening (28 February) near Eurong Beach.

Considering the seriousness of the incident, this dingo has been euthanised, in consultation with the Butchulla People.

Rangers continue to patrol at campgrounds and island arrival points to warn visitors of the dangers associated with dingoes.

Visitors are reminded never to approach or feed dingoes, as this can lead them to becoming habituated.
